Myrica gale, also known as bog myrtle, offers several health benefits due to its rich content of bioactive compounds such as flavonoids, tannins, and essential oils.

It has been traditionally used in herbal medicine for its antimicrobial and anti-inflammatory properties, which can help in treating skin infections and reducing inflammation. The plant's essential oils are known to possess antiseptic qualities, making it useful in aromatherapy and for promoting respiratory health. Additionally, Myrica gale may support digestive health by aiding in the treatment of gastrointestinal disorders.

Its antioxidant properties also contribute to overall well-being by protecting cells from oxidative stress and supporting immune function.
